Added new SW PMD which makes use of the libsso_kasumi SW library,
which provides wireless algorithms KASUMI F8 and F9
in software.

This PMD supports cipher-only, hash-only and chained operations
("cipher then hash" and "hash then cipher") of the following
algorithms:
- RTE_CRYPTO_SYM_CIPHER_KASUMI_F8
- RTE_CRYPTO_SYM_AUTH_KASUMI_F9

+KASUMI Crypto Poll Mode Driver
+===============================
+
+The KASUMI PMD (**librte_pmd_kasumi**) provides poll mode crypto driver
+support for utilizing Intel Libsso library, which implements F8 and F9 functions
+for KASUMI UEA1 cipher and UIA1 hash algorithms.
+
+Features
+--------
+
+KASUMI PMD has support for:
+
+Cipher algorithm:
+
+* RTE_CRYPTO_SYM_CIPHER_KASUMI_F8
+
+Authentication algorithm:
+
+* RTE_CRYPTO_SYM_AUTH_KASUMI_F9
+
+Limitations
+-----------
+
+* Chained mbufs are not supported.
+* KASUMI(F9) supported only if hash offset field is byte-aligned.
+
+Installation
+------------
+
+To build DPDK with the KASUMI_PMD the user is required to download
+the export controlled ``libsso_kasumi`` library, by requesting it from
+`<https://networkbuilders.intel.com/network-technologies/dpdk>`_,
+and compiling it on their system before building DPDK::
+
+   make kasumi
+
+Initialization
+--------------
+
+In order to enable this virtual crypto PMD, user must:
+
+* Export the environmental variable LIBSSO_KASUMI_PATH with the path where
+  the library was extracted.
+
+* Build the LIBSSO library (explained in Installation section).
+
+* Set CONFIG_RTE_LIBRTE_PMD_KASUMI=y in config/common_base.
+
+To use the PMD in an application, user must:
+
+* Call rte_eal_vdev_init("cryptodev_kasumi_pmd") within the application.
+
+* Use --vdev="cryptodev_kasumi_pmd" in the EAL options, which will call rte_eal_vdev_init() internally.
+
+The following parameters (all optional) can be provided in the previous two calls:
+
+* socket_id: Specify the socket where the memory for the device is going to be allocated
+  (by default, socket_id will be the socket where the core that is creating the PMD is running on).
+
+* max_nb_queue_pairs: Specify the maximum number of queue pairs in the device (8 by default).
+
+* max_nb_sessions: Specify the maximum number of sessions that can be created (2048 by default).
+
+Example:
+
+.. code-block:: console
+
+    ./l2fwd-crypto -c 40 -n 4 --vdev="cryptodev_kasumi_pmd,socket_id=1,max_nb_sessions=128"
